Where applicable, each AText description includes its respective default value. If a default value is not specified, the AText is normally left blank.

For each AText, three options are available:

  • <Default> uses the default AText value.

  • <Suppress> suppresses the AText value.

  • <Edit value> modifies the AText value with the user-specified entry.

The preview graphics shown below illustrate the default AText setting.

Flange Part Number

Defines the format of the flange part number. The default value is F.

AText ID:

-210

? Value:

Part Number

$ Supported:

Yes

Primary Flat Direction

This AText has no default text, but if you set it to a word, such as FLAT, then that text acts as a trigger to output the flat direction of eccentric reducers that have their flat side pointing in a primary direction.

AText ID:

-243

? Value:

None

$ Supported:

No

Flange Rating Callout

Provides an extra message at a flange that has a different pressure rating to standard. This is achieved by giving the mating gasket a symbol key of the required rating (such as 300#) in the Intermediate Data File (IDF). The facility is only used on fixed length piping. The default value is RATING FLANGE.

AText ID:

-285

? Value:

None

$ Supported:

No

Flat Spool Flange Rotation

Identifies flange rotations on flat spools. The calculated angle is edited in by the software at the position of the question mark ( ? ) character. The default value is FLANGE ROTATION ?.

AText ID:

-497

? Value:

Calculated Flange Rotation

$ Supported:

Yes
